What Admin Is Doing

VIVAS Admin work is focused on protecting data quality before public result totals are trusted by subscribers and voters.

1. Reviewing uploads Admin checks submitted result evidence, polling unit metadata, duplicate submissions, and image/document quality.
2. Approving valid records Only records that pass review can move into public live result summaries and comparison screens.
3. Flagging risk signals Suspicious totals, mismatched locations, abnormal votes, and unclear evidence can be flagged for further review.
4. Preserving audit trail Sensitive admin actions are recorded internally so platform operators can trace changes and accountability history.
